When Moses encounters, “Yahweh Elohim” at the burning bush, Moses asks Him “Who shall I say sent me?”

Say to the Israelites: ‘I AM’ has sent me to you.’

Exodus 3:14 KJV

And God said unto Moses, I AM THAT I AM: and He said, Thus shalt thou say unto the children of Israel, “I AM” hath sent me unto you.

In John 8:58

Jesus said unto them, Verily, Verily translated Truthfully, Truthfully, I say unto you, Before Abraham was, I Am.

Jesus answers the Pharisees “Before Abraham was, “I Am.” εἰμί

What Jesus said is this “Ego Emie“. ‘I am the I am, that Is Who I am.’

Make no mistake, Jesus was shooting as blunt straight a bullet to reveal His identity to the Pharisees and the Jewish people as one can possibly state. 

And for those that may still question, He was saying this, Before Abraham was, I Am the I Am that had not only appeared to Abraham but also to Moses and now He says, “I stand here in your midst telling you who, ‘I am.’ “

In this manner, Jesus left no remaining doubts. 

Before Abraham was, “I Am that I Am”  the same that appeared to Moses in Exodus 3:14

The “Ego Emie Ho On.”

I get the sense that they were murmuring among themselves, “Did Jesus just say what we think He said?”

Their immediate response is found in

John 8:59 

Then took they up stones to cast at Him: but Jesus hid Himself, and went out of the temple, going through the midst of them, and so passed by.
